Entry and exit of plants and plant products Pest Risk Analysis Guide1 ScopeThis standard provides guidelines for the work of the entry and exit of plants and plant products spread pest risk analysis. This standard applies to the risk of entry and exit of plants and plant products spreading pests analysis.2 Normative referencesThe following documents contain provisions which, through reference in this standard and become the standard terms. For dated references, subsequent Amendments (not including errata content) or revisions do not apply to this section, however, encourage the parties to this part of the research agreement Whether the latest versions of these documents. For undated reference documents, the latest versions apply to this standard. GB/T 20879 entry and exit of plants and plant products in the PRA technical requirements3 Terms and DefinitionsThe following terms and definitions apply to this standard. 3.1 Any plants or plant products harmful to plants, animals and micro-organisms (including various kinds of pathogens, strain, biotype). 3.2 Evaluation of the evidence biology, economics and other disciplines, in order to determine whether a pest should be regulated and taken control of plant health Raw intensity measures. 3.3 Assessment and Quarantine (quarantine) pests introduction and spread of the possibility and potential consequences (including environmental, economic impact), or the assessment Growing plants is the possibility of infection and control the main source of regulated non-quarantine (quarantine) pests of non-quarantine (isolation) of pests Plants for planting material economic impact. 3.4 Evaluation and selection of programs to reduce the risk of quarantine (isolation) of the spread of pests or reduce regulated non-quarantine (isolation) of Pest of cultivated produce an unacceptable risk to the economic impact of plants intended use.4 ReviewStart PRA, should the audit requirement, check whether done similar pest risk analysis, if you have Done, it should determine whether valid, still valid no longer a new PRA.
